I want to simulate particles in a river flow and I implemented the solidParticleInterFoam-solver, which works quit well.
But now I want to set my particles into my river. The positions-file is defined with baycrentric coordinates and needs the celli, tetFacei and tetPti. Where do I get these three values for certain (cartesian) coordinates? Is there any possibility to generate them out of my mesh information?
